Universal Flu Vaccination Recommended During 2010-2011 Flu Season

February 28, 2010
The ACIP voted to expand the recommendation for annual influenza vaccination to include all people 6 months of age and older. The recommendation will take effect in the 2010 - 2011 influenza season. The previous recommendation focused on vaccinating those who are at increased risk for complications from the flu.
